Regulation

The FSCA declared crypto assets to be financial products, and providers offering services to South African residents require licensing. That has raised the compliance bar and reduced the number of operators serving the market informally.

For an individual user the practical effect is that identity verification is thorough and record-keeping expectations are higher — both of which are net positives if something goes wrong.

Tax

SARS treats crypto as an asset and expects gains to be declared. Depending on the facts, profits may be taxed as capital gains or as revenue — frequent trading pushes toward the revenue treatment, which is taxed at higher effective rates.

SARS has increased its focus on crypto disclosure and receives information from local providers. Keeping your transaction exports is the practical requirement. This is general information rather than tax advice.
